I landed a gig in a KISS tribute band. I need a delay for the "bass solo".
This is the effect I'm going for. Kiss New Jersey 1996 - Gene Simmons Bass Solo - YouTube
I have a Sansamp Bassdriver for the overdriven part. I just need a delay.
This is my board. Lots of room!
I was thinking about the MXR carbon copy. I was just wondering if there are any other delays I should look at. I really don't want to spend over $120, and would prefer to buy a used one.
Any ides?

| | Registered User | | Join Date: Jan 2009 Location: Houston, TX, USA | | | The best digital delay, IMO, is the line 6 dl4. It's got a ton of options, including 15 different delays, three presets, tap tempo, and a looper. There are several on craigslist and ebay for around $150. I know its a little more than your budget but I think any pedal is expensive if you're only going to use it for one song. EHX also makes the deluxe memory boy. Analog with a tap tempo. Seen them used from $110 to $135. All that being said, it's up to you. Just my two cents.
